Murray State vs. CTX
The following statements compare Murray State University and Concordia University Texas with important academic statistics including tuition, test scores, and admission rate.
- CTX's tuition ($36,690) is more expensive than Murray State ($19,452).
- Murray State's acceptance rate (86.17%) is lower than CTX (91.06%).
- Murray State has higher yield (17.44%) than CTX (12.04%).
- Murray State's SAT score (1,070) is higher than CTX (980).
- Both schools have same students to faculty ratio of 16 to 1.
- Murray State (9,841 students) is larger than CTX (1,614 students) with more enrolled students.
- CTX ($17,580) has higher amount of financial aid than Murray State ($10,550).
- Murray State's graduation rate (60%) is higher than CTX (41%).
